This also does not take into consideration any multiline, multicar discounts etc.

Also, the deductable amount will make a big difference as well, and what type of coverage you have. Way too many variables to make this any type of "feeler" as to what folks might be paying.

there are ton of more variables... ie, multiple policy, how heavily you are insured, the area/city that you live in, the car, the deductable for both collision and comp, etc....

IMO these polls or posts about insurance are totally useless/pointless. There are a lot of variables and price ranges even within insurance agents.. you might as well ask if it's going to rain next Jan 5th or some shit like that..
